DESCRIPTION:The standard multifractal cascade model assumes both a Markovi
 an self-similar multiplicative cascade\, and locality\, in the sense that 
 point properties depend only on their immediate neighbourhoods. Relaxing t
 he second condition leads to more general cascades in which a point proper
 ty v_{n+1} depends both on the local previous cascade step v_n\, and on th
 e global variance v'_n. The first contribution models a local breakdown pr
 ocess\, while the second represents the effect of the background perturbat
 ions. There are two stochastic multipliers\, one for each term\, and they 
 are characterised empirically for experimental high-Reynolds number experi
 mental turbulence. General conditions are derived for such an imperfect mu
 ltiplicative cascade to be intermittent\, in the sense of creating unbound
 ed high-order flatness factors after many steps. The experimental values a
 re such as to be most likely intermittent\, but they may not reach true mu
 ltifractal distributions\, and power laws for the structure functions\, un
 til extremely large Reynolds numbers.
